Price Summary
On 2026-04-28, The TJX Companies, Inc.'s stock began at 158.46, climbed to 158.75, dropped to 155.85, and had -0.8% to end at 157.2, with a volume of 2826146 shares.The stock's peak price over the last 52 weeks is 165.0, with the lowest being 121.35.
Analysts' predictions indicate that TJX's future price will be between 100.0 and 193.0, with a mean price expectation of approximately 171.77779.
Technicals
Support and Resistance: The price of 157.2 is supported at 157.11 and faces resistance at 162.03. This range suggests key levels for TJX where the price may stabilize, with 157.11 acting as a support and 162.03 as a cap on gains.Aroon: The AROON is neutral, showing no definitive signals of a trend either upward or downward. This neutral stance indicates a period of market indecision, where the direction is unclear.
Bol. Bands: The BOLL BANDS is showing a neutral stance, not indicating a clear upward or downward trend for The TJX Companies, Inc.. This suggests a period of market balance, where neither side is showing dominance.
Parabolic SAR: The PSAR maintains its bearish stance, establishing a resistance level that could cap any attempts at upward movement. This persistent bearish outlook suggests that the market may continue to face downward pressure, with resistance preventing significant gains.
Stochastic: The Stochastic K-line for TJX is now below the D-line and under 20, reflecting a mildly bearish signal. This suggests that the market could see some downside pressure, but the bearish sentiment is not yet dominant. Traders should be aware of this and monitor the situation closely.
Tripple Moving Agerage: The alignment of the 20, 50, and 100 moving averages suggests a bearish trend, but the wavering slopes of the 20 and 50 SMAs hint at a potential shift. This weakening of momentum could indicate that the bearish trend is running out of steam, possibly leading to a bullish reversal in the near future. Investors should be aware of the possibility of a market turnaround as the current downtrend weakens for The TJX Companies, Inc..
